Charles Bradlaugh's Biography
English political activist and atheist who founded the National Secular Society in 1866, in which theosophist Annie Besant became his close associate. He had been President of the London Secular Society from 1858, and in 1860 had become editor of the secularist newspaper, the National Reformer.
In 1880, Bradlaugh was elected as the Liberal MP for Northampton. His attempt to affirm as an atheist ultimately led to his temporary imprisonment, fines for voting in the Commons illegally, and a number of by-elections at which Bradlaugh regained his seat on each occasion. He was finally allowed to take an oath in 1886. Eventually a parliamentary bill which he proposed became law in 1888, which allowed members of both Houses of Parliament to affirm, if they so wished, when being sworn in. The new law resolved the issue for witnesses in civil and criminal court cases.
His daughter, Hypatia Bradlaugh Bonner (1858–1935), was a peace activist, author, atheist and freethinker. She was named for Hypatia, the Ancient Greek pagan philosopher, mathematician, astronomer and teacher.
Bradlaugh died in London on 30 January 1891 at age 57. His funeral was attended by 3,000 mourners, including a 21-year-old Mohandas Gandhi.
